@kolashangone Thnx for your reply, how do I go about doing a parapet? Kindly break it down please. Cheers |
Re: My 4 Bedroom Project by KolaShangOne(m): 12:56pm On Aug 29, 2015 |
bplenty: It's a quite tedious process. You have to break blocks right down to the foundation at some points. Then we make columns at those points. Don't worry about weakening your blocks because after the columns are done, your walls have becoming partitioning walls.. |

bplenty: Exactly what we were trying to explain to you.... that at this stage of the project it will be too expensive to implement columns (pillars). It is not compulsory to have a parapet on a house, just get good roofing guys to make a nice side claddings either with wood or aluminium for you. Finish. Hajji M. 2 Likes |
Re: My 4 Bedroom Project by abouzaid: 2:44pm On Aug 30, 2015 |
mufutau55:aluminum is the best, i actually prefer it to the heavy parapet walls and it should have over hangs of atleast two feet to help shield the sides of the house from the sun. it's makes more financial and functional sense to me than all those concrete Fascias/parapet walls. 2 Likes |
